Transaction 2cc240333710818510c37fa5fe980c55736f566f9cf145cbcb6668ca703771b2

1 Input
1 Outputs
  • 2cc240333710818510c37fa5fe980c55736f566f9cf145cbcb6668ca703771b2:0
  • value  417705
    address  3BGjEAE9eH3ZtUGEJaJpGaaqbFwZA3C1iw